164: /*
165: * These are string config options that must be copied between the
166: * Match sub-config and the main config, and must be sent from the
167: * privsep slave to the privsep master. We use a macro to ensure all
168: * the options are copied and the copies are done in the correct order.
169: */
170: #define COPY_MATCH_STRING_OPTS() do { \
171: M_CP_STROPT(banner); \
172: M_CP_STROPT(trusted_user_ca_keys); \
173: M_CP_STROPT(revoked_keys_file); \
174: M_CP_STROPT(authorized_principals_file); \
1.98 ! djm 175: M_CP_STRARRAYOPT(authorized_keys_files, num_authkeys_files); \
1.97 djm 176: } while (0)
